The Rise Of Metal Additive Manufacturing Companies: Innovating The Future

Metal additive manufacturing, also known as metal 3D printing, is revolutionizing the way products are designed and produced. This cutting-edge technology allows for the creation of complex metal parts with intricate designs that were previously impossible to manufacture using traditional methods. As a result, metal additive manufacturing companies are gaining popularity and recognition for their ability to produce high-quality parts with increased flexibility and efficiency.

metal additive manufacturing companies utilize advanced machines that use a process called selective laser melting (SLM) or direct metal laser sintering (DMLS) to build parts layer by layer from metal powder. This additive process eliminates the need for traditional machining, molding, and casting methods, making it a cost-effective and time-saving solution for various industries.

One of the key advantages of metal additive manufacturing is the ability to produce parts on-demand and in small batches, reducing the need for large inventories and minimizing waste. This flexibility allows companies to quickly iterate and optimize designs without the constraints of traditional manufacturing processes. As a result, metal additive manufacturing companies are becoming increasingly popular in industries such as aerospace, automotive, medical, and consumer goods.

In the aerospace industry, metal additive manufacturing companies are helping to reduce weight and improve fuel efficiency in aircraft components. By utilizing advanced materials such as titanium and aluminum alloys, companies can produce lightweight parts with complex geometries that were previously unachievable with traditional manufacturing methods. This innovation is not only saving costs but also improving the overall performance and safety of aircraft.

In the automotive industry, metal additive manufacturing companies are transforming the way vehicles are designed and produced. By using metal 3D printing, companies can create customized parts for prototypes, tooling, and even final production components. This flexibility allows for faster development cycles, reduced lead times, and increased customization options for car manufacturers. Additionally, metal additive manufacturing enables the production of parts with improved strength and durability, leading to enhanced safety and performance in vehicles.

In the medical industry, metal additive manufacturing companies are revolutionizing the production of medical devices and implants. By using biocompatible materials such as titanium and cobalt-chrome alloys, companies can create patient-specific implants with complex geometries that fit perfectly within the human body. This customization not only improves patient outcomes but also reduces the risk of complications and post-surgical infections. Furthermore, metal additive manufacturing allows for the creation of lightweight and porous structures that promote bone ingrowth and faster healing.
